It’s officially going to be Lorde summer in London next year, with the artist announced as the latest headliner for All Points East in the capital. The popstar from New Zealand will top the bill on Saturday, August 22, 2026, and will play alongside the likes of PinkPantheress, Zara Larsson, and many more on the bill.
Lorde played a triumphant show at the O2 Arena in London last night (November 16) as part of her ‘Ultrasound tour’, which follows the release of her new album, Virgin, in the summer – her first since 2021’s Solar Power. She will play another show in London tonight, before gigs in Glasgow and Birmingham this week.

Who else is playing All Points East in 2026?
Lorde is the third headliner to be announced for All Points East next summer. Last week, Deftones were announced to top the bill at the Outbreak festival collaboration, which takes place on Sunday, August 22, 2026 and also features IDLES, Amyl and the Sniffers, Basement, and more. On August 28 & August 29, Tyler, The Creator will headline the festival with a different undercard beneath him, with Turnstile, Clipse, Faye Webster, Dijon, and more along for the ride.
